Uses of Enum Class
net.minecraft.world.item.enchantment.EnchantmentTarget
Packages that use EnchantmentTarget
-
Uses of EnchantmentTarget in net.minecraft.world.item.enchantment
Fields in net.minecraft.world.item.enchantment declared as EnchantmentTargetModifier and TypeFieldDescriptionprivate final EnchantmentTargetTargetedConditionalEffect.affectedThe field for theaffectedrecord component.private final EnchantmentTargetTargetedConditionalEffect.enchantedThe field for theenchantedrecord component.Fields in net.minecraft.world.item.enchantment with type parameters of type EnchantmentTargetModifier and TypeFieldDescriptionstatic final com.mojang.serialization.Codec<EnchantmentTarget> EnchantmentTarget.CODECMethods in net.minecraft.world.item.enchantment that return EnchantmentTargetModifier and TypeMethodDescriptionTargetedConditionalEffect.affected()Returns the value of theaffectedrecord component.TargetedConditionalEffect.enchanted()Returns the value of theenchantedrecord component.static EnchantmentTargetReturns the enum constant of this class with the specified name.static EnchantmentTarget[]EnchantmentTarget.values()Returns an array containing the constants of this enum class, in the order they are declared.Methods in net.minecraft.world.item.enchantment with parameters of type EnchantmentTargetModifier and TypeMethodDescriptionvoidEnchantment.doPostAttack(ServerLevel p_344857_, int p_44688_, EnchantedItemInUse p_345323_, EnchantmentTarget p_345287_, Entity p_44687_, DamageSource p_345177_) Enchantment.Builder.withEffect(DataComponentType<List<TargetedConditionalEffect<E>>> p_346304_, EnchantmentTarget p_346333_, EnchantmentTarget p_345829_, E p_345094_) Enchantment.Builder.withEffect(DataComponentType<List<TargetedConditionalEffect<E>>> p_345227_, EnchantmentTarget p_346076_, EnchantmentTarget p_345283_, E p_346194_, LootItemCondition.Builder p_345933_) Constructors in net.minecraft.world.item.enchantment with parameters of type EnchantmentTargetModifierConstructorDescriptionTargetedConditionalEffect(EnchantmentTarget enchanted, EnchantmentTarget affected, T effect, Optional<LootItemCondition> requirements) Creates an instance of aTargetedConditionalEffectrecord class.